Multivariate calculus should be understood most sensible by way of combining geometric perception, intuitive arguments, distinct factors and mathematical reasoning. This textbook has effectively this programme. It also offers a great description of the fundamental ideas, through everyday examples, that are then verified in technically tough situations.

In this new version the introductory bankruptcy and of the chapters at the geometry of surfaces were revised. a few routines were changed and others supplied with multiplied solutions.

Familiarity with partial derivatives and a path in linear algebra are crucial must haves for readers of this e-book. Multivariate Calculus and Geometry is aimed basically at better point undergraduates within the mathematical sciences. The inclusion of many useful examples regarding difficulties of numerous variables will attract arithmetic, technological know-how and engineering scholars.

This booklet is an end result of the Indo-French Workshop on Matrix details Geometries (MIG): purposes in Sensor and Cognitive platforms Engineering, which used to be held in Ecole Polytechnique and Thales learn and know-how middle, Palaiseau, France, in February 23-25, 2011. The workshop used to be generously funded through the Indo-French Centre for the merchandising of complicated examine (IFCPAR). in the course of the occasion, 22 popular invited french or indian audio system gave lectures on their parts of workmanship in the box of matrix research or processing. From those talks, a complete of 17 unique contribution or state of the art chapters were assembled during this quantity. All articles have been completely peer-reviewed and greater, in line with the feedback of the foreign referees. The 17 contributions offered are geared up in 3 components: (1) state of the art surveys & unique matrix idea paintings, (2) complex matrix thought for radar processing, and (3) Matrix-based sign processing functions.
